Community Center – This is a government-supported child development center located in Sarauni. I know that Anganbadis are part of India's Integrated Child Development Services (ICDS) program, aiming to address the nutritional and health needs of vulnerable groups.
Why people come here
Welfare Services – People typically come here to access essential services focused on the well-being of children under six years old, pregnant women, and lactating mothers. These services often include supplementary nutrition, health check-ups, and early childhood education.
